#e377f1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e377f1 is composed of 89% red, 46.7% green and 94.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.8% cyan, 50.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 293.1 degrees, a saturation of 81.3% and a lightness of 70.6%. #e377f1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ffeeff with #c700e3. Closest websafe color is: #cc66ff.

Shades and Tints of #e377f1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060106 is the darkest color, while #fdf3f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e377f1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b7b1b7 is the less saturated color, while #ec6bfd is the most saturated one.
